Page of an article I wrote about using a tool designed to perform the "Lycoming rope trick". This procedure allows a valve to be removed through the top sparkplug hole for inspection and cleaning, while the guide is also inspected, and reamed of deposits if necessary. My "Snagger tool", inserted through the bottom sparkplug hole, "lassos" the valve and allows complete control and manipulation. After the cleaned valve is re-inserted in the guide (and held securely! with fingers) the Snagger tool is removed and clean, soft cotton braided rope is fed into the plug hole. The pison is brought up to compress the rope against the valve head to hold it in place so the springs and keepers can be re-installed. smt
